hand cranking — A direct mechanical connection between the crank handle and a reciprocating or small gas turbine engine for starting. The mechanical interconnection is usually through a system of gears and a flywheel … Aviation dictionary
hand-cranked inertia starter — A starter for a large aircraft reciprocating engine. The hand crank drives a flywheel, which spins at a high speed. Once sufficient flywheel inertia is built up, the hand crank is disconnected and the flywheel is coupled to the engine crankshaft… … Aviation dictionary
cranking — The act of engaging the starter by turning the key in the ignition switch which makes the engine turn over. In the old days, a hand crank was used to do this, thus the term cranking. Also see cold cranking ability … Dictionary of automotive terms
